Transaction 641897959a68514bb48b574ce4f630a040c4af4ae9d46f4e6035cdf5fbd1b173
1 Input
1 Output
-
641897959a68514bb48b574ce4f630a040c4af4ae9d46f4e6035cdf5fbd1b173:0
- value
- 94986297
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1afeb1fb551ca65e4a00381afb8f8043d8068099 OP_EQUAL
- address
- 349kc4qUPPyTpjH1Hm6yDTXVaq1ZJPuwf9